Best Time to Visit South Africa

Understanding the best time to visit South Africa is key to building the right itinerary.

Peak Safari Season (May to September)

  • Dry winter months
  • Best wildlife viewing, especially in Kruger National Park
  • Cooler temperatures and minimal rainfall
  • Ideal for safaris and scenic drives

Summer & Coastal Travel (October to March)

  • Warmer temperatures across the country
  • Excellent for Cape Town, Garden Route, and coastal drives
  • Lush landscapes and the great wine harvest season
  • Ideal for road trips and city exploration

Because South Africa is a year-round destination, customised itineraries can be planned around specific interests rather than fixed seasons.

Best Places to Visit in South Africa

Kruger National Park

One of Africa’s most famous safari destinations, Kruger National Park offers exceptional wildlife density and diverse ecosystems. A safari here delivers close encounters with the Big Five, expansive landscapes, and unforgettable sunrises and sunsets.

A self-drive or guided safari allows flexibility—stop at waterholes, track wildlife at your own pace, and experience the raw magic of the African bush.

Cape Town

Often ranked among the world’s most beautiful cities, Cape Town effortlessly blends nature, culture, and cuisine.

Highlights include:

  • Table Mountain cableway or hiking trails
  • Cape Point and the dramatic Atlantic coastline
  • Beaches like Camps Bay and Clifton
  • Bo-Kaap’s colourful streets and history

Cape Town also serves as the perfect gateway to nearby scenic routes and wine regions.

Garden Route

The Garden Route is one of South Africa’s most iconic road trips. Stretching along the southern coast, it offers forests, lagoons, beaches, and charming towns.

Key stops include:

  • Knysna and its lagoon
  • Tsitsikamma National Park
  • Plettenberg Bay
  • Coastal viewpoints and forest trails

This route is ideal for travellers who love scenic drives, nature, and relaxed exploration.

Cape Winelands

Just outside Cape Town, the Cape Winelands of Stellenbosch, Franschhoek, and Paarl offer rolling vineyards, historic estates, and world-class wines.

Perfect for:

  • Wine tastings and cellar tours
  • Gourmet dining
  • Leisurely countryside drives

Including the Winelands adds elegance and relaxation to a customised South Africa tour package.

Panorama Route

Located near Kruger National Park, the Panorama Route is known for dramatic viewpoints, waterfalls, and canyon landscapes.

Must-see highlights:

  • Blyde River Canyon
  • God’s Window
  • Bourke’s Luck Potholes
  • Lisbon and Berlin Falls

It’s an excellent addition before or after a safari experience.

Drakensberg Mountains

For travellers seeking mountain landscapes, hiking, and tranquillity, the Drakensberg offers towering peaks, green valleys, and ancient rock art.

This region suits travellers who want to slow down and immerse themselves in nature.
